Ingredients
The ingredients needed to make Restaurant Style Paneer Pepper Chettinad:
Take 250 gm Paneer cubes
Prepare 2 chopped onion
Prepare 1 chopped tomato
Prepare 4 tbsp oil
Make ready To taste salt
Prepare 1/2 tsp turmeric powder
Take 1 tsp red chilli powder
Make ready 1 tsp lemon juice
Prepare 1 tsp curry leaves
Prepare For Chettinad masala
Make ready 1/2 cup freshly grated coconut
Make ready 3 tsp coriander seeds
Prepare 1 tsp black pepper
Prepare 1 tsp fennel seeds
Take 1 star anise
Prepare 1 bay leaf
Get 1 cardomom
Prepare 4-5 red chillies
Instructions
Instructions to make Restaurant Style Paneer Pepper Chettinad:
Dry roast all the spices listed under Chettinad masala on a low flame until it turns crispy. Leave it to cool and grind it to a fine powder. Chettinad masala is ready.
Now grind ginger garlic to a fine paste.
Heat 3 tbsp oil in a pan or kadai on a medium flame and add curry leaves. Sauté for a second and add chopped onion and ginger garlic paste and sauté for a min.
Now add freshly grounded Chettinad masala and cook for some more mins or till oil starts separating. Now add chopped tomato and cook.
Add turmeric powder and red chilli powder along with salt and cook for some more min. At this point you can add little water if requires.
Now add paneer cubes and gently coat with the masala. Cover with the lid and let it cook for 3 to 4 min on a medium flame.
Off the gas burner and add 1 tsp lemon juice. Garnish with chopped coriander leaves. Paneer pepper Chettinad goes well with paratha, nan and roti.
